Mina框架Java小项目实战源码解析

版权申诉
0 下载量 117 浏览量 更新于2024-11-15 收藏 6KB RAR 举报
资源摘要信息:"Mina开发框架是一个高性能的网络应用程序框架,主要用于开发基于Java的网络应用。其设计目标是帮助开发者快速构建可扩展的网络应用,如服务器和客户端。Mina利用了Java NIO(新IO)库来实现非阻塞IO,能够处理大量并发连接,非常适合开发高并发服务器端应用。通过Mina框架,开发者可以更专注于应用层逻辑的实现,而不是底层网络通信的细节。 该资源描述中提到的“Mina,java小项目源码,javamap”,很可能是一个具体的项目案例,用以展示如何利用Mina框架开发一个Java小项目。在这个项目中,javamap可能是一个特定的功能模块,用于展示如何通过Mina处理网络通信中的映射关系或者路由等。 标签“java小项目源码 javamap源码”表明,该项目的源代码是针对学习和参考目的而提供的,特别适合那些想要通过实例学习Java网络编程和Mina框架使用的开发者。小项目源码可以作为学习材料,帮助开发者理解和掌握如何使用Mina框架来构建网络应用。 在文件名称列表中,只有一个名为"Mina.doc"的文件。这个文件很可能是项目的文档说明,其中包含了项目的介绍、框架使用说明、源码结构解析以及如何构建和运行该项目的详细步骤。这样的文档对于理解整个项目的架构和工作流程至关重要,尤其是对于初学者而言,可以作为快速入门的指导手册。 需要注意的是,虽然没有具体的源代码文件提及,但从标签和描述中可以推断,该项目可能包含了多个Java源文件(.java)、配置文件以及其他必要的资源文件。这些文件共同构成了一个可以运行的Mina框架示例项目。" 知识点: 1. Mina开发框架是一个高性能的网络应用程序框架,利用Java NIO技术实现非阻塞IO,适合高并发网络应用开发。 2. Mina框架可以简化Java网络编程,让开发者更专注于业务逻辑,而非底层网络通信细节。 3. 该资源为一个具体的Java小项目案例,包含源码和相关说明,可以作为学习材料帮助开发者了解如何使用Mina框架。 4. javamap源码可能代表项目中的一个功能模块,用于处理网络通信中的映射关系或路由。 5. Mina框架的核心优势包括处理大量并发连接的能力,以及提供简洁的API来管理复杂的网络通信。 6. 项目的文档文件"Mina.doc"可能详细描述了项目的结构、运行方式和开发细节,是快速学习项目的宝贵资源。 7. 开发者可以通过学习这样的项目源码来掌握使用Mina框架开发网络应用的技巧和最佳实践。 8. 该资源的目标受众主要是Java开发人员,尤其是那些想要深入学习网络编程或准备使用Mina框架的开发者。 通过学习和实践这样的项目案例,开发者可以深入理解Java网络编程的高级概念,提高构建高效、稳定网络应用的能力。